How thieves choose their victims
Thieves often look and investigate their victims for a while before attacking. They want to make sure there are no cameras and other security surveillance systems at the proposed access points to homes. Interestingly, with a third of the thefts, thieves walk through the unlocked front doors. For more than half of the thefts, criminals enter the house through the back doors or the first floor. Unlocked doors and windows are usually the best entry points for thieves in the house. In some cases, vulnerabilities and neglect will cause a robbery, but also signs of long-term absence can motivate thieves and more than 60% of robbery victims are often familiar with the perpetrators.
Prevent home theft
A thief is likely to return for some reason to steal from the victim's house. They think that homeowners have some type of insurance to replace stolen items, so they hope to steal a better and newer valuable item. That is why you must invest in better security to stop thieves. The thief probably knows the weakness of security in the announcement of his victim's house, has an idea of the design of the house, so he can return if he had bad luck the first time to find a valuable item.
